MILITARY-CONNECTED BOARDS AND FINANCIAL DISTRESS RISK: THE MODERATING ROLE OF SUSTAINABILITY REPORT DISCLOSURE Mardiana, Fitra; Purwaningsih, Endah Supeni

ABSTRACTThis study utilizes rent-seeking and legitimacy theories to investigate the impact of military-connected boards and sustainability report disclosure on financial distress risk. This study's main subject is the non-financial public firms indexed by the Global Reporting Initiative (GRI) and listed on the Indonesia Stock Exchange (BEI) between 2017 and 2022. The findings show a strong positive correlation between the likelihood of financial distress and boards with ties to the military. Conversely, a lower risk of financial distress is significantly associated with higher disclosure in sustainability reports. Additionally, sustainability report disclosure mitigates the adverse effects of military-connected boards on financial distress risk. This study enhances existing knowledge by providing empirical evidence on how military connections and sustainability disclosures influence financial distress risk in a developing country context.ABSTRAKStudi ini menggunakan teori rent-seeking dan legitimasi untuk menyelidiki dampak dewan yang memiliki hubungan dengan militer dan pengungkapan laporan keberlanjutan terhadap risiko kesulitan keuangan. DAMPAK COVID-19 TERHADAP PENDAPATAN MARINA BAKERY: BERADAPTASI DENGAN PERUBAHAN PREFERENSI KONSUMEN Pratiwi, Lily Indah; Pujianto, Pujianto; Purwaningsih, Endah Supeni

The Covid-19 pandemic has significantly impacted the income of Marina Bakery, a home-based MSME in Surabaya, East Java, specializing in bread production. Despite its potential to produce various products based on customer demand, especially targeting the low-cost bread market for events and celebrations, the limitations on social gatherings caused by the pandemic have led to a decline in the bakery's income. In order to continue its business, Marina Bakery must explore new growth strategies. By diversifying its product offerings to include options that suit customer needs, such as changing individual or family portion sizes that are suitable for consumption at home, the bakery can continue to maintain its business. In addition, expanding marketing through brand image strategies and creating good financial records can help Marina Bakery's business sustainability. The implementer of the community service activity will partner with Marina Bakery in providing assistance and training related to the problems that have been carried out on June 19, 2024, July 16, 2024, and August 8, 2024. The purpose of this training and assistance is for Marina Bakery to understand the importance of business development by adapting according to customer tastes or preferences, the importance of marketing with a brand image strategy, and knowing the importance of good business financial management.
